Advancing Timekeeping Precision: The Tale of Two Clocks Unveiled

JILA, a collaborative institute founded by the National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) and the University of Colorado Boulder, has long held a prominent position in the field of precision timekeeping. Utilizing cutting-edge optical atomic clocks, JILA has consistently stood at the forefront of scientific advancements in measuring time with unparalleled precision and accuracy. The institute’s rich history and unwavering commitment to pushing the boundaries of our understanding of time make it a true global leader in this realm.

Optical atomic clocks form the backbone of JILA’s groundbreaking research, offering an innovative approach to quantifying time. By tapping into the inherent properties of atoms, these remarkable devices possess the ability to measure time with unprecedented levels of accuracy. Such capability represents a significant leap forward in our relentless pursuit of comprehending one of the most enigmatic dimensions of our existence: time itself.

With their state-of-the-art technology, JILA’s optical atomic clocks have revolutionized timekeeping and garnered international acclaim. These sophisticated instruments harness the power of atoms, leveraging their intrinsic properties to create an unrivaled level of precision. By utilizing laser light to manipulate and probe the behavior of atoms, researchers at JILA are able to achieve measurements that were once unimaginable.
